If anyone has any objections, please let me know. ------------------ From: Davidlohr Bueso [ Upstream commit 8aea7f82153d6f292add3eb4bd7ba8edcae5c7f7 ] At a slight footprint cost (24 vs 32 bytes), mutexes are more optimal than semaphores; it's also a nicer interface for mutual exclusion, which is why they are encouraged over binary semaphores, when possible. Replace the hyperv_mmio_lock, its semantics implies traditional lock ownership; that is, the lock owner is the same for both lock/unlock operations. Therefore it is safe to convert.
